Abstract: The complex with the molecular formula of Zn(Phen)(NAA)2 was synthesized by the reaction of ZnSO4, naphthylacetic acid and phenanthroline in ethanol-water solution at about pH≈7. It was characterized by elemental analysis, IR spectrum and X-ray single crystal diffraction. The antibacterial activity on E. Coli, S. Aureus and B. Subtilis were also been studied. The crystal of the complex belongs to triclinic system with space group P1, a=1.300 2 nm, b=1.306 4 nm, c=1.714 4 nm, α=89.41°, β=77.06°, γ=86.70°, V=2.833 5(2) nm3, Z=4, Dc=1.444 g·cm-3, Mr=615.96, μ(Mo Kα)=0.912 mm-1, the final R=0.039 8 and wR=0.103 4 [I>2σ(I)], F(000)=1 272. An asymmetry unit is composed of two independent molecules of Zn(Phen)(NAA)2 with different bond length and bond angles. There exist two kinds of face to face π-π stacking interactions . The complex has a good effect against E. Coli. CCDC: 619222.
